Feeling de-motivated.
Sometimes I seem to have lost interest in what I do routinely. I procrastinate a lot and don’t feel as energised or enthusiastic about doing my work as much as I should I have. This affects my ability to achieve goals in my work. Its as if I feel very demotivated.

- Poor energy levels - feeling sad constantly -poor interest in activities - constant pessimistic ideas -feeling hopeless, worthless & helpless -poor concentration & confidence These are signs of depression. Its good that youre seeking out help. Further comment on a confirmed diagnosis can be made only on evaluation & examination by a psychiatrist. Depression and other mood disorders can be controlled with medicines & counselling.
